Communication Manager Maintenance Object Repair Procedures<br />

Table 402: Hybrid Circuit and Conference Circuit Test (#57) 3 of 3<br />

Error<br />

Code<br />

Test<br />

Result<br />

7 FAIL The Conference Test failed. The user may be able to use conference<br />

circuit without difficulty in some cases. In other extreme cases, conference<br />

calling will be totally restricted.<br />

The failure may be due to off-board circumstances, the most common of<br />

which is an off-hook occurring during the test. Also, check the error logs<br />

against the GPTD-BD, the TONE-BD, and the TONE-PT.<br />

1. This error can be caused by a disconnected terminal. Ensure that the<br />

terminal is connected and the wiring is OK.<br />

2. Enter display port and status station to determine whether<br />

the station is idle. If so, enter test port for this port.<br />

3. If test continues to fail, enter busyout port, reset port,<br />

release port, then retest the port.<br />

4. It is possible that the port may still be functional from a user's point of<br />

view.<br />

57 FAIL The Hybrid Circuit test failed. This can result in noisy or bad connections.<br />

1. Run circuit pack tests to check the Tone Generator circuit pack and<br />

the Tone Detector circuit pack, using test board location<br />

2. Resolve any problems that are detected on the Tone Generator<br />

circuit pack or Tone Detector circuit pack.<br />

3. If the Tone Generator and Tone Detector circuit packs are functioning<br />

properly, and the test still fails, replace the MET Line or Hybrid Line<br />

circuit pack.<br />

If the Hybrid Circuit and Conference Circuit test fails for every port on a<br />

circuit pack, a -5 Volt power problem is indicated. To investigate problems<br />

with a power unit, see RMC-ENV (Power/Fan Sensors), or CARR-POW<br />

(Carrier Power Supply).<br />

PASS The hybrid circuitry is transmitting properly.<br />

1. If complaints persist, investigate by using other port tests and by<br />

examining the station, wiring, and connections.<br />

0 NO<br />

BOARD<br />

Description / Recommendation<br />

See NO BOARD for the repair procedures.<br />
